How do you show the total in a pivot chart?
Click the PivotTable. On the Options tab, in the PivotTable group, click Options. In the PivotTable Options dialog box, on the Totals & Filters tab, do one of the following: To display grand totals, select either Show grand totals for columns or Show grand totals for rows, or both.
How do you add numbers on top of a bar chart?
Add data labels Click the chart, and then click the Chart Design tab. Click Add Chart Element and select Data Labels, and then select a location for the data label option. Note: The options will differ depending on your chart type. If you want to show your data label inside a text bubble shape, click Data Callout.
How do I add a total to a horizontal stacked bar chart in Excel?
How to add a total value to a horizontal stacked bar chart
- Add a total series to your stacked bar chart.
- Right-click the total series | Change Series Chart Type.
- Select Line option | OK.
- Right-click the total series | Add Data Labels.
- Right-click the total series | Format Data Series.
- Select Line Color | None.
How do I show the grand total in a pivot chart on top?
Select a cell in the pivot table, and in the Excel Ribbon, under PivotTable Tools, click the Design tab. Click Report Layout, and select Compact Form or Outline Form. (In Tabular Form, subtotals are only shown at the bottom.) Click Subtotals, and click Show all Subtotals at Top of Group.
